The School of Veterinary Sciences is located in the village of Langford, North Somerset, 14 miles southwest of Bristol on the edge of the Mendips.
Find us on GoogleFrom the M5 motorway, leave at Junction 21, taking the A370 signposted to Bristol. In Congresbury turn right at the first set of traffic lights and follow the road (B3133) signposted to Cheddar and Churchill. The entrance to the School of Veterinary Sciences is approximately three miles on the left.
Bus services operate from Bristol Bus and Coach Station, but the services are very limited. If you are attending an admissions interview, we would not recommend relying on the bus to get you to and from Langford in a timely manner. For further information on bus services, please visit Firstgroup's journey planner.
The nearest railway station is Yatton (about four miles from Langford). The remainder of the journey is by taxi, which it is advisable to book in advance (telephone +44 (0)1934 835119 or +44 (0)1934 744744).
There are national and international flights to Bristol Airport (Lulsgate) which is about five miles from Langford. The remainder of the journey is by taxi (telephone 0800 7838709). From London (Heathrow) Airport, there are connecting coach services either direct to Bristol Bus and Coach Station, or to Reading from where there is a connecting rail service to Bristol Temple Meads.
